Nightlife (City Tavern (0.57 m), Cosmos Club, Eden DC, Night Club 930, DC Improv Comedy Club (all under 1.0 m)). Three Advantages of Buying a Co-Op: 1.) Lower down payment requirements and lower closing costs compared to real property purchases. 2.) Mutual responsibilities and financial obligations- Shareholders split costs (property taxes and other utilities). The amount paid is determined by the individual unit’s value. The owner is not in charge of management or maintenance other than his/her specific unit. 3.) Sense of Community- The Claridge House Co-Op has a social environment making it easy for in-house co-owners to cross paths. Fellow shareholders also have access to each other’s contacts to connect and network.
